This is an automated email from the ASF dual-hosted git repository. villebro pushed a commit to branch master in repository https://gitbox.apache.org/repos/asf/superset.git
The following commit(s) were added to refs/heads/master by this push: new 2e51d02806 fix: doris genericDataType modify (#35011) 2e51d02806 is described below commit 2e51d0280610144896b08600c7560f3bdf52910c Author: catpineapple <catpineapple1...@gmail.com> AuthorDate: Thu Sep 4 23:21:15 2025 +0800 fix: doris genericDataType modify (#35011) --- superset/db_engine_specs/doris.py | 4 ++-- tests/unit_tests/db_engine_specs/test_doris.py |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/superset/db_engine_specs/doris.py b/superset/db_engine_specs/doris.py index 9c054ce2a7..8822db90d3 100644 --- a/superset/db_engine_specs/doris.py +++ b/superset/db_engine_specs/doris.py @@ -193,12 +193,12 @@ class DorisEngineSpec(MySQLEngineSpec): ( re.compile(r"^datetime.*", re.IGNORECASE), types.DATETIME(), - GenericDataType.STRING, + GenericDataType.TEMPORAL, ), ( re.compile(r"^date.*", re.IGNORECASE), types.DATE(), - GenericDataType.STRING, + GenericDataType.TEMPORAL, ), ( re.compile(r"^text.*", re.IGNORECASE), diff --git a/tests/unit_tests/db_engine_specs/test_doris.py b/tests/unit_tests/db_engine_specs/test_doris.py index ed68b4e8a3..9e1e9e9f2e 100644 --- a/tests/unit_tests/db_engine_specs/test_doris.py +++ b/tests/unit_tests/db_engine_specs/test_doris.py @@ -55,8 +55,8 @@ from tests.unit_tests.db_engine_specs.utils import assert_column_spec ("text", types.TEXT, None, GenericDataType.STRING, False), ("string", types.String, None, GenericDataType.STRING, False), # Date - ("datetimev2", types.DateTime, None, GenericDataType.STRING, False), - ("datev2", types.Date, None, GenericDataType.STRING, False), + ("datetimev2", types.DateTime, None, GenericDataType.TEMPORAL, True), + ("datev2", types.Date, None, GenericDataType.TEMPORAL, True), # Complex type ("array<varchar(65533)>", ARRAY, None, GenericDataType.STRING, False), ("map<string,int>", MAP, None, GenericDataType.STRING, False),